HOUSTON, June 28 (Xinhua) -- The death toll of migrants found on Monday inside a "cloned" and abandoned 18-wheeler in San Antonio, a major city in south central U.S. state Texas, has risen to 50, authorities said on Tuesday. The tragedy appeared to be one of the deadliest migrant-smuggling operations in recent U.S. history, local media reported. Bulgaria expels 70 Russian diplomatic staff over espionage concerns
SOFIA (Reuters) - Bulgaria said on Tuesday it was expelling 70 Russian diplomatic staff over espionage concerns and had set a cap on the size of Moscow's representation as tensions between two countries that were once close allies fractured over Ukraine. Faulty brakes cause cement mixer lorry to crash into two houses
IPOH: A cement mixer lorry with faulty brakes crashed into two houses in Taman Bernam, Tanjung Malim on Tuesday (June 28) morning. Those inside the houses were reported unhurt while the 36-year-old driver sustained head injuries. Muallim OCPD Supt Mohd Hasni Mohd Nasir said the incident happened at 9.55am.
